The President of the United States of America takes pleasure in presenting the Distinguished Flying Cross to Commander Joseph M. Schneiders, United States Navy, for extraordinary achievement while participating in aerial flight as Strike Leader and Coordinator for a massive aerial attack against military installations on Bach Long Vi Island, North Vietnam, on 29 March 1965. Despite very poor visibility in the target area, and intense anti-aircraft fire, he persisted in maneuvering his aircraft close aboard the island. From this vantage point he was able to direct and coordinate repeated attacks. Discovering that the A-1H squadron had missed the island because of poor visibility, Commander Schneiders promptly made contact with those aircraft and vectored them to the target. He also made rocket attacks against anti-aircraft batteries on the island. He contributed greatly toward the destruction of radar sites and other military installations on the island.
